Cocu: Ali Koc did not ask me to resign

Speaking to reporters ahead of Fenerbahce’s Europa League clash with Spartak Trnava, the Dutch coach cleared up the rumours surrounding his future.

Fenerbahce boss Phillip Cocu has denied the rumour that club president Ali Koc asked him to resign.

During the pre-match game conference ahead of the Fenerbahce-Spartak Trnava bout on Thursday, Cocu spoke sincerely about the club’s situation and said he is remaining optimistic.

“It’s a big game for all of us.”

“It’s not true. We spoke. With him and Comolli because we are together in this journey and it affects all of us. We realize what situation we are in and want to get out of it as fast as possible,” he explained.

The Dutch coach has come under heavy criticism due to Fenerbahce’s terrible start to the season. They are currently in 14th place with just 7 points after 7 games.
